THOSE who debate the qualities of the Reform Party are sometimes accused of “ranting” but to rant means to “shout at length”.

- Jeremy Hall.

So in writing about the Farage phenomenon we must use our words as precisely as possible. Nigel himself has no care for language accuracy and that is one of the things that makes him so dangerous.

There is also the argument that writing about Farage’s duplicity gives him more exposure. True, but must we cave into the Reform danger without question? No! Being supine is never the way. Debate is essential even if the bandwagon cannot be stopped.

You do have to give it to Nige. He learns fast from the Big Guy in the US. Trump states that Chicago, Washington, etc, are ruined by crime. So Mr F has to “parrot” that Londoners are kept off their streets after 9pm because of crime. Not to worry that the stats (as in the US) show that crime is markedly lower than it was.

How monstrous that he regularly repeats his central themes that “Britain is afraid” and that “Britain is broken”. This lying insistence demeans our nation, our pride and our community. How can he still claim that he stands for GREAT Britain when he insults us and all other politicians with his “alternative facts”.
